The "Key Cloner" function lets you make a clone of an existing key: the PROTAG reads and identifies the original key and tells you which virgin transponder is needed to make the copy. Some families are cloned offline, others require an internet connection.

⚠ WarningCloning all types of TIRIS 4D transponders (not just Toyota/Lexus/Scion 4D ID67, ID68, ID70) and cloning HITAG 2 transponders onto TPX3/TPX4 require the PC to be connected to the internet.
Procedure
Check that the key to be cloned is one of the supported types: Megamos 13, Temic 11, Temic 12, Toyota/Lexus/Scion Texas TIRIS 4D, all ID33 types, Megamos 48 FIXED KEY, DST+ (G chip) and Temic 8C; on top of these there is cloning of HITAG 2 transponders onto TPX3/TPX4.
Connect the PROTAG, start the Tag Key Tool and select the "Key Cloner" function from the drop-down menu.
If you have to clone a non-Toyota/Lexus/Scion TIRIS 4D (outside ID67, ID68, ID70), a 4E, a 5E or a HITAG 2 onto TPX3/TPX4, first make sure the PC has an active internet connection: these are online procedures.
Place the original key in the correct slot of the PROTAG, away from metal, and press "Read/Detect".
The PROTAG reads and identifies the key and tells you on screen which transponder type you have to put in the programmer to prepare the clone: get exactly that transponder.
Remove the original key, place the specified virgin transponder in the same PROTAG slot and start programming, following the on-screen instructions for the offline or online path.
Do not move the transponder until the operation is complete; when finished, test the clone on the vehicle (starting and immobiliser recognition).
